Louis J. Wernet, Sr., age 70, of 311 N. Marable passed away Sunday, October 28, 1990 in a Temple hospital.

Rosary was recited by Rev. Ed Karasek at 8 p.m. Monday in St. Mary's Catholic Church, West.

Mass of Christian Burial was celebrated at 1 p.m. Tuesday in St. Mary's Catholic Church, with Rev. Isidore Rozycki as celebrant. Burial followed in St. Mary's Cemetery, West.

Mr. Wernet was born August 2, 1920 in Waco and had lived in West since 1949. He was owner of Wernet's West Drug, where he was a pharmacist for 30 years, retiring in 1981. Since his retirement, Mr. Wernet worked at the Family Practice Clinic in Waco.

He married Lucille Stanislav on February 2, 1942, in West. Mr. Wernet graduated from the University of Texas at Austin in 1949 and was a member of the UT Alumni Association. He was a member of various pharmaceutical associations; St. Mary's Catholic Church in West, S.P.J.S.T. Lodge No. 54 and the Knights of Columbus Council #2305 of West, of which he was a past grand knight. He was a member of the West Volunteer Fire Department and served as fire chief.

Survivors include his wife, Lucille; a son, Thomas Wernet of Fort Worth, a daughter, Donna Halm of Arlington; two sisters, Mrs. Marvin (Josephine) Mikeska of Longview and Catherine Morris of Los Angeles; six grandchildren; and one great-grandchild.

Pallbearers were Dr. B.D. Pierce, Mike Sulak, Mike Gerik, David Mikeska, Robert Stanislav and Joe Edd Grimm.

Honorary pallbearers were members of the West Volunteer Fire Department and Knights of Columbus Council #2305.

Kotch Funeral Home was in charge of arrangements.

The West News, West, Texas, Volume 100, No. 44, Edition 1, Thursday, November 1, 1990, page 7.
